1. Probably cocktails and maybe a white Burgundy, as we will be on the beach in Florida.

2. Oregon PN. Tonight with leftovers it is a 2019 D. Drouhin Dundee Hills. I no longer own any Bdx cellar saver wine except for 2010 Haut Bergey, having drunk the others all up. The problem is that Bdx cellar saver wines I like, such as Lanessan, should be aged for a few years, and I stopped buying Bdx for Texas years ago.
